首页
/ Passepartui 项目启动与配置教程

Passepartui 项目启动与配置教程

2025-05-04 06:43:33作者:裘晴惠Vivianne

1. 项目的目录结构及介绍

Passepartui 项目的目录结构如下:

passepartui/
├── assets/             # 存放静态资源,如图片、样式表等
├── bin/                # 项目启动脚本和其他可执行文件
├── build/              # 构建过程中产生的文件
├── config/             # 配置文件
├── docs/               # 项目文档
├── src/                # 源代码目录
│   ├── main.py         # 项目的主入口文件
│   └── ...             # 其他模块和文件
├── tests/              # 测试代码目录
├── README.md           # 项目说明文件
├── requirements.txt    # 项目依赖的第三方库列表
└── setup.py            # 项目安装和配置脚本

各目录详细介绍:

  • assets/:存放项目中所需的静态资源,如CSS文件、JavaScript文件和图片等。
  • bin/:包含启动项目或其他操作所需的脚本。
  • build/:构建项目时产生的中间文件和编译结果。
  • config/:存放项目的配置文件,如数据库连接信息、API密钥等。
  • docs/:项目相关的文档,如用户手册、开发指南等。
  • src/:源代码目录,包含项目的核心代码。
  • tests/:存放单元测试和集成测试的代码。
  • README.md:项目说明文件,介绍项目的基本信息和如何使用。
  • requirements.txt:列出项目运行所需的Python库。
  • setup.py:项目安装和配置的脚本,用于打包和分发。

2. 项目的启动文件介绍

项目的启动文件位于 bin/ 目录中,通常是一个名为 start.sh(对于Linux和macOS系统)或 start.bat(对于Windows系统)的脚本。

以下是 start.sh 的示例内容:

#!/bin/bash

# 启动Passepartui服务的脚本

# 确保环境变量已设置
source /path/to/virtualenv/bin/activate

# 运行主程序
python src/main.py

要启动项目,你需要在终端中运行以下命令:

./bin/start.sh

对于Windows系统,你需要运行 bin/start.bat

3. 项目的配置文件介绍

Passepartui 项目的配置文件通常位于 config/ 目录中,可能是一个名为 config.jsonconfig.py 的文件。

以下是 config.py 的示例内容:

# 配置文件

# 数据库配置
DATABASE_URI = 'mysql://user:password@localhost/dbname'

# API密钥
API_KEY = 'your_api_key_here'

# 其他配置项
DEBUG = True
SECRET_KEY = 'your_secret_key'

在项目中,你可以通过导入这个配置文件来获取所需的配置信息:

import config

db_uri = config.DATABASE_URI
api_key = config.API_KEY

确保在 config.py 中填写正确的配置信息,这对于项目的正常运行至关重要。

登录后查看全文
热门项目推荐